The Distinguished Americans series is a set of definitive stamps issued by the United States Postal Service which was started in 2000 with a 10¢ stamp depicting Joseph Stilwell. [1] The designs of the first nine issues are reminiscent of the earlier Great Americans series, but less austere. The first nine issues were done with black lines on a ...

The "Matthews Palette" stamp miniature sheet produced for Stamp Show 2000. The Stamp Show 2000 was an international stamp exhibition held 22-28 May 2000 at Earl's Court Exhibition Centre in London. [1] The show included the first personalized stamp sheets from the British Post Office, now generally known as Smilers sheets. [2]
The 78¢ Alice Paul self-adhesive stamp, one of the last in the Great Americans series The Great Americans series is a set of definitive stamps issued by the United States Postal Service, starting on December 27, 1980, with the 19¢ stamp depicting Sequoyah, and continuing through 1999, the final stamp being the 55¢ Justin S. Morrill self-adhesive stamp. [1]
